{ "info": { "author": "Shashank Kumar", "author_email": "shashankkumarkushwaha@gmail.com", "bugtrack_url": null, "classifiers": [ "License :: OSI Approved :: GNU General Public License v3 (GPLv3)", "Operating System :: OS Independent", "Programming Language :: Python :: 3.5" ], "description": "# New Contributor Wizard\n\n![New Contributor Wizard](new_contributor_wizard/ui/assets/images/newcontributorwizard.gif)\n\n### Description\n\nNew Contributor Wizard is a GUI application build to help new contributors get started with Open Source. It was an idea to bring together all the Tools and Tutorials necessary for a person to learn and start contributing to Open Source. The application contains different courseware sections like Communication, Version Control System etc. and within each section, there are respective Tools and Tutorials.\n\nA Tool is an up and running service right inside the application which can perform tasks to help the user understand the concepts. For example, encrypting a message using the primary key, decrypting the encrypted message using the private key, and so on, these tools can help the user better understand the concepts of encryption.\n\nA tutorial is comprised of lessons which contain text, images, questions and code snippets. It is a comprehensive guide for a particular concept. For example, Encryption 101, How to use git?, What is a mailing list? and so on.\n\nIn addition to providing the Tools and Tutorials, this application is build to be progressive. One can easily contribute new Tutorials by just creating a JSON file, the process of which is documented in the project repository itself. Similarly, a documentation for contributing Tools is present as well.\n\n### Project Repository\n\nProject repository can be found on [Debian Salsa](https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ard).\n\n### Project Management\n\nProject management i.e. issue/bug tracker is present on [Redmine](https://outreach-lab.debian.net/redmine/projects/new-contributor-wizard) hosted on Debian.\n\n### Prerequisites To Build Application\n\n- GNU/Linux OS (Tested on Debian 9)\n- Python (Tested on Python => 3.5)\n- Kivy (Tested on ==1.10.1)\n\n### How To Install\n\nMake sure you have all the [dependencies of Kivy](https://kivy.org/docs/gettingstarted/installation.html) installed. Then run:\n\n`$ pip install new-contributor-wizard`\n\n### How To Run\n\n`$ new-contributor-wizard`\n\n### Documentation\n\n#### Developer Documentation\n\nThese documentations help developers who are willing to build this application from source. Checkout docs from [here](https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ard/blob/master/docs/developer.md).\n\n#### Contributor Documentation\n\nThese documentations contains guildelines for the contributors get started with best practices to help out in contributing to this project. Checkout docs from [here](https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ard/blob/master/docs/contributing.md).\n\n##### Contribute To Tutorials\n\nContributing Tutorials is as simple as creating a JSON file, NO CODING REQUIRED! You can create a JSON file in order to contribute to Tutorials of any module of your choice. Visit [Contribute To Tutorials](https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ard/blob/master/docs/contribute-to-tutorials.md) to know how.\n\n##### Contribute To Tools\n\nIn order to contribute tools for any module of this application visit [Contribute To Tools](https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ard/blob/master/docs/contribute-to-tools.md) documentation.\n\n#### Changelogs\n\nChangelogs for this project is based on [SemVer](https://semver.org/) or Semantic Versioning. Checkout Changelogs from [here](https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ard/blob/master/changelog).\n\n### Contributors\n\nCheckout [CONTRIBUTORS](https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ard/blob/master/CONTRIBUTORS.md) to know more about the awesome people behind this project.",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ard", "keywords": "", "license": "", "maintainer": "", "maintainer_email": "", "name": "new-contributor-wizard", "package_url": "https://pypi.org/project/new-contributor-wizard/", "platform": "", "project_url": "https://pypi.org/project/new-contributor-wizard/", "project_urls": { "Homepage": "https://salsa.debian.org/new-contributor-wizard-team/new-contributor-wizard" }, "release_url": "https://pypi.org/project/new-contributor-wizard/0.0.5/", "requires_dist": null, "requires_python": "", "summary": "New Contributor Wizard is a GUI application build to help new contributors get started with Open Source.", "version": "0.0.5" }, "last_serial": 4190423, "releases": { "0.0.1": [ { "comment_text": "", "digests": { "md5": "6bca2cba97b5050a3c87810a2e9ca45b", "sha256": "bf7ef31e8bc06203f8ddd7bb6845b3e0132e1e898e1f77fb989da14c1aee97a0" }, "downloads": -1, "filename": "new_contributor_wizard-0.0.1.tar.gz", "has_sig": false, "md5_digest": "6bca2cba97b5050a3c87810a2e9ca45b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 512489, "upload_time": "2018-08-14T19:00:30", "url": "https://files.pythonhosted.org/packages/ca/11/2f4a32549969d90a48397590e59fd0fae348b800de08dbd3b1397beefdf5/new_contributor_wizard-0.0.1.tar.gz" } ], "0.0.2": [ { "comment_text": "", "digests": { "md5": "6cc544585da03ec09cfdc154c5978085", "sha256": "3201e596723645dfe3d9accd3709bedcce7a6d4be5c45ee028769b54050abefc" }, "downloads": -1, "filename": "new_contributor_wizard-0.0.2.tar.gz", "has_sig": false, "md5_digest": "6cc544585da03ec09cfdc154c5978085",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 512535, "upload_time": "2018-08-14T19:04:53", "url": "https://files.pythonhosted.org/packages/51/be/7f3c653d72fa0ab68e55afaa29f6df30fc4e631c7fd1ccad50d9d03c4b80/new_contributor_wizard-0.0.2.tar.gz" } ], "0.0.3": [ { "comment_text": "", "digests": { "md5": "a72696ddfb46156716fc89adfb46f3f2", "sha256": "24e6a249a4edda10bf0e63652efb3e0318b832fd8c337570db16816787af5aa2" }, "downloads": -1, "filename": "new_contributor_wizard-0.0.3.tar.gz", "has_sig": false, "md5_digest": "a72696ddfb46156716fc89adfb46f3f2",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 513601, "upload_time": "2018-08-14T19:07:26", "url": "https://files.pythonhosted.org/packages/2a/a4/405c4625cc22d48d621166dd42313e9104d494b742d017af2a0d85580167/new_contributor_wizard-0.0.3.tar.gz" } ], "0.0.4": [ { "comment_text": "", "digests": { "md5": "cd56bcaead8d8dec6469104b458932c0", "sha256": "fab69ebe498b6b597a093402e9f5b2dc210f950215e4eb21f65432220ddeb10d" }, "downloads": -1, "filename": "new_contributor_wizard-0.0.4.tar.gz", "has_sig": false, "md5_digest": "cd56bcaead8d8dec6469104b458932c0",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5031471, "upload_time": "2018-08-15T07:20:47", "url": "https://files.pythonhosted.org/packages/27/77/2d1dcdc2ece8beffff6fe49003c6caab086496c6fc36a3d8e0619d338b52/new_contributor_wizard-0.0.4.tar.gz" } ], "0.0.5": [ { "comment_text": "", "digests": { "md5": "3c23ba810a9ddbdb69df77958c7a7299", "sha256": "d6acc331a65a8b5cc848c90e320129961da7da4b8962fab899eb50472ae9cfac" }, "downloads": -1, "filename": "new_contributor_wizard-0.0.5.tar.gz", "has_sig": false, "md5_digest": "3c23ba810a9ddbdb69df77958c7a7299",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5031825, "upload_time": "2018-08-21T00:00:14", "url": "https://files.pythonhosted.org/packages/01/8c/88a967fc2b5bbe3e21ffc0358be093ed1d3db5dda76d19cadd59274e89c9/new_contributor_wizard-0.0.5.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"3c23ba810a9ddbdb69df77958c7a7299", "sha256": "d6acc331a65a8b5cc848c90e320129961da7da4b8962fab899eb50472ae9cfac" }, "downloads": -1, "filename": "new_contributor_wizard-0.0.5.tar.gz", "has_sig": false, "md5_digest": "3c23ba810a9ddbdb69df77958c7a7299",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 5031825, "upload_time": "2018-08-21T00:00:14", "url": "https://files.pythonhosted.org/packages/01/8c/88a967fc2b5bbe3e21ffc0358be093ed1d3db5dda76d19cadd59274e89c9/new_contributor_wizard-0.0.5.tar.gz" } ] }